Rail passengers to be screened for coronavirus

By Correspondent

BARPETA, March 17 - The railway passengers coming from outside the State will be screened for coronavirus by doctors in Barpeta Road and Pathshala railway stations in Barpeta district as a preventive measure.

Apart from initiatives of the district Health Department, Railway Department has been requested to provide medical staff, including doctors, for the screening purpose.

District Information and Public Relation Officer Bikash Sarma said that a doctor of the Railway will arrive in Barpeta Road railway station on Wednesday. The station is very sensitive as it is the stoppage of as many as 22 trains from both sides, including a Rajdhani Express and a number of long-distance trains.

Large hoardings and banners have already been erected around the stations highlighting the symptoms and measures to prevent the deadly disease.

The deputy commissioner of Barpeta district had written a letter to the Railway requesting the authorities to provide more doctors so that similar steps can be adopted in all the stations.
